      Associate Director Interview

      Application

      I applied online.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at The Nature Conservancy (Arlington, VA) in Oct 2021

      Interview

      Screening call from HR, followed by 60-minute panel interview, 30-minute one-on-one interview with a foreign-based counterpart, and then (having passed the first set) a final 60-minute panel interview with senior leadership — all over Zoom. Generally, I thought the process was well organized, but to a fault. The interview questions were entirely scripted, lengthy, and largely the same across all three interviews. When I asked one interviewer to repeat an element of a question, they replied by saying “Yeah, you might want to write it down because in TNC style we have three questions in one.” Yikes. In my mind: why don’t you start with one question and see where our conversation takes us? I don’t think I was ever asked a follow-up question about any of my responses and it made me wonder why I couldn’t have just given responses in writing. I could tell that the non-U.S. based interviewer found the process stilted and inorganic (as did I). To date, I’ve never been in an interview (on either end of the table) that has felt so bureaucratic. To top it off, when I was told to expect a decision within a week, I reached out to the HR contact after two weeks checking in and asking about whether it made sense to apply to other TNC roles, it then took another 2 weeks to simply get a response and tell me I wasn’t selected. Oh, and another month after that, I got another form letter saying a decision had been made and wasn’t selected (phrased in such a way that it was intended to be news). Overall, the process was a turnoff and, much like their questions, just made me feel a line item in a list. Advice to TNC: ask meaningful, tailored questions and express genuine interest in your candidates. Going through a checklist of questions gives no indication to prospective employees that you are interested unique skills or background they can bring to the table. And remember, many applicants are also donors.

      Interview questions [1]

      Question 1

      Talk about a time when you were presented with a challenge, what it was, how you overcame it, and then what you did differently in the future to avoid it again?

      I interviewed at The Nature Conservancy (Chicago, IL)

      Interview

      Straightforward and fair questions. It was a group interview with five people. Informal questions and not structured. Very comfortable with the pace of questions, the subject (of course focused on environmental issues), the personalities of those in the interview and just in general.
